A stone's throw from Mortagne-au-Perche, this establishment is housed in a former hunting lodge that was once a refuge for nuns before being transformed into a charming hotel that has chosen to preserve all the riches of the past. Spread over three floors, the 9 rooms and suites are decorated with old terracotta floor tiles, beams and columns mingling with beautiful antique furniture. Downstairs, the Orangerie is now home to one of the finest restaurants in the Perche region, led by chef Stéphane Renaud, whose cuisine sublimates local produce, particularly from the estate's kitchen garden, just a stone's throw from the large swimming pool. A rare place, owned by Eric Brossard and Stéphane Renaud; lovers of the Perche region and its landscapes.
